If it shouldn't move and does, use the duct tape.Unplug the wiring connector at fuel pump and plug it back in, try that. If you don't have a pressure gage, try this: Disconnect fuel line at fuel pump. Cycle key to turn fuel pump on. If the fuel barely trickles out of the fuel line, it is likely fuel pressure. At 50 psi the fuel should squirt out of the hose about a foot.According to the Honda service manual, the blinking display indicates a problem, but will not prevent it from running. It's either dirty in the magneto area and/or the coil is too far to create the spark necessary for ignition.Rancher420: You can confirm that it is getting fuel to the cylinder by: Turn the engine over a few times. Then, pull the plug and see if it is wet (with gas). If it is wet, then you are getting gas. If it is dry, then you are not getting fuel. I have a 2008 Sportsman 500 that randomly won&# It will show that is has voltage but wont have the AMPS to get things moving. Find a known good battery and check the charging system of the bike. 1) toss a battery in. 2) Check Standing voltage. 12.5V is pretty good. 3) Run the bike. Just on an idle. 4) Check the charging voltage. 14.3 to 14.5 is good. Arctic Cat ATVs are renowned for their durability, perfor...
